Plasticity of Human Microglia and Brain Perivascular Macrophages in Aging and Alzheimer’s Disease

2023-10-26

Abstract excerpt

The complex roles of myeloid cells, including microglia and perivascular macrophages, are central to the neurobiology of Alzheimer’s disease (AD), yet they remain incompletely understood. Here, we profiled 832,505 human myeloid cells from the prefrontal cortex of 1,607 unique donors covering the human lifespan and varying degrees of AD neuropathology.
